Name of the Condition
- Wedge compression fracture of unspecified thoracic vertebra, initial encounter for open fracture (ICD-10: S22.000B)
Summary
This condition involves a wedge-shaped compression fracture of a thoracic vertebra, where the vertebra is compressed anteriorly, creating a wedge-like deformity. The specific vertebra is not identified in this code. The term "initial encounter" indicates this is the first time the patient is receiving treatment for the open fracture, meaning the fracture has broken through the skin or caused an open wound.
Causes
Wedge compression fractures of thoracic vertebrae are typically caused by trauma, such as falls, motor vehicle accidents, or direct blows to the back. Osteoporosis or other bone-weakening conditions can also predispose to this type of fracture.
Risk Factors
- Age (older adults with reduced bone density)
- Osteoporosis or other metabolic bone diseases
- High-impact activities or trauma exposure
- History of prior vertebral fractures
Symptoms
- Sudden onset of back pain, often localized to the mid-back
- Limited range of motion or stiffness
- Tenderness or pain with palpation over the affected area
- Possible deformity or loss of height in severe cases
- Numbness, tingling, or weakness if nerve roots are compressed
- Open wound or skin breach at the fracture site (indicating an open fracture)
Diagnosis
Physical examination to assess pain, deformity, and neurological function. Imaging studies, including X-rays, CT scans, or MRI, to confirm the fracture pattern and assess spinal stability. Evaluation of bone density if osteoporosis is suspected. Assessment of the open wound for infection risk.
Treatment Options
- Immediate wound care to prevent infection
- Pain management with analgesics
- Immobilization with a brace or orthosis
- Surgical intervention may be required for stabilization or to address the open wound
- Antibiotics to prevent or treat infection
- Physical therapy to restore mobility and strength
Prognosis and Follow-Up
Prognosis depends on the severity of the fracture, the presence of neurological involvement, and the success of treatment. Follow-up care includes monitoring for infection, assessing healing progress, and managing pain. Long-term follow-up may involve rehabilitation to restore function.
Complications
- Infection at the open fracture site
- Nerve damage or spinal cord injury
- Chronic pain
- Deformity or loss of height
- Delayed healing or nonunion
- Respiratory complications if the fracture affects thoracic mobility

Tips for Medical Coders
Document the open fracture status clearly, as this distinguishes the code from closed fracture variants. Include details about the initial encounter and any associated injuries or complications. Ensure the fracture is classified as wedge compression and specify the thoracic vertebra involvement without identifying a specific level.
